The Sleeping Beauty holds a very special place in The Royal Ballet’s repertory, being their first performance at the Royal Opera House after World War II. In 2006, this original staging was revived and has been delighting audiences ever since. This enchanting 2023 production stars Yasmine Naghdi and Matthew Ball.
Marius Petipa's masterful, 19th-century choreography is combined with sections created for The Royal Ballet by Frederick Ashton, Anthony Dowell and Christopher Wheeldon. Together they create an enchanting sequence of ballet repertory gems – the 'Rose Adage', when Aurora meets her four royal suitors; the lilting 'Garland Waltz'; the 'Vision' Pas de deux, when Prince Florimund sees Aurora for the first time.
